Moz is looking for an experienced Software Engineer to join our web and inbound engineering team. The team is responsible for (our main web property) and supporting services including: user authentication, signup process (including PCI compliance), customer tracking/engagement, mailing service, and a number of other services used by Moz products.

What’s Important to Us

  • High technical quality. We know our stack and tools and how to use them effectively. We are improving code and practices constantly.
  • A commitment to shipping. It’s important to deliver, and we value getting new products and features to customers regularly.
  • Curiosity and motivation to learn. We’re always looking for opportunities for development and growth.
  • Product and and customer focus. Our team is invested in the experience of the products we build beyond the code.
  • Collaboration. Team-focused communication, knowledge-sharing, and problems solving make us more effective.
  • Diversity & Inclusivity. Moz is committed to building diverse teams where people of all identities and backgrounds are welcome, included, and respected. We work to help close the gender gap in tech, and to actively recruit people from other underrepresented groups. We strongly encourage women, gender diverse people, and minority candidates to apply for this role.

What You’ll Do

  • Build tools and services to support Moz products and marketing efforts
  • Support deployment and delivery of front-end of applications
  • Manage and distribute Moz customer data with other teams and third party partners
  • Work closely with both technical and non-technical teams at Moz to solve problems for the team and the organization
  • Build tests, logging, metrics collection, and alerts for all systems to ensure issues and errors are proactively identify and corrected
  • Take turns in the on-call rotation handling systems and operations issues as they arise, including responding to off-hours Pagerduty alerts
  • Ensure the quality and performance of Moz applications through code review, documentation, metrics and logging analysis, etc.

Experience We Want to See

  • At least 2 years web service development with direct impact on customer product experience or performance.
  • Experience distilling complex data into meaningful and scalable APIs
  • Time in a role with responsibilities outside of code, e.g. monitoring, instrumentation, operations, managing servers/containers, deployment, etc.
  • Proficiency in a modern web stack, especially Node.js

What You’ll Work With

  • Node.js
  • MySQL / PostgreSQL
  • Docker / Marathon / Mesos
  • Redis
  • Porting PHP / Python / Lua to Node.js


About Moz

We build software to help marketers do better marketing. We are dedicated to the future of SEO and we are a long-time leader in our space. We receive frequent recognition for our accomplishments and most recently received 2nd place honors in the PSBJ Best Places to Work.

Behind our software is a sea of Mozzers with a wide array of personalities, experiences, and expertise.  We’ve worked hard and deliberately to build a cultural roadmap. Learn more about us below before you apply:

Sneak Peak at the Goodies

  • Competitive salary, 401K, stock options
  • Generous time off plus $3,000 per year towards your vacation!!
  • Home internet and transportation subsidies
  • 150% charitable donation match
  • And so much more (feel free to grill us about the rest in the interview!)

Why Moz?  Because we love what we do.

Moz is an equal opportunity employer and we are committed to providing a work environment that is free from any form of discrimination. Moz values diversity and fosters mutual respect among its employees.

Moz participates in E-Verify

Apply for this Job
* Required

File   X
File   X